It’s kind of hard to believe, but throughout the endless promo they’ve been doing for their debut album Reflection, the fab fivesome known as Fifth Harmony have never performed their horn-filled hit “Worth” it live on TV…until now, that is.

The girls turned out their first-ever live performance of “Worth It” during Big Morning Buzz Live this AM, and it’s clear why it’s taken them so long to debut the track: Holy choreography, ladies!

Without a doubt, this is the most dancing’s the group’s done during a song. And while some of the moves could probably use a little simplification so that they could focus on singing more, the girls really turned it out. At one point, they even formed a line to serve up some signature hair flippin’, hip shakin’ Beyoncé moves. (Amazing!)
